Diane A. Schwartz is a scholar working on Surgery, Emergency Medicine and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Diane A. Schwartz has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 718 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Surgery, 8 papers in Emergency Medicine and 6 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Diane A. Schwartz's work include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(7 papers), Cardiac, Anesthesia and Surgical Outcomes (4 papers) and Emergency and Acute Care Studies (3 papers). Diane A. Schwartz is often cited by papers focused on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(7 papers), Cardiac, Anesthesia and Surgical Outcomes (4 papers) and Emergency and Acute Care Studies (3 papers). Diane A. Schwartz collaborates with scholars based in United States, Israel and Somalia. Diane A. Schwartz's co-authors include Elliott R. Haut, Adil H. Haider, David T. Efron, Catherine G. Velopulos, Eric B. Schneider, Syed Nabeel Zafar, Adil A. Shah, Cheryl K. Zogg, Xuan Hui and Bryan A. Cotton and has published in prestigious journals such as Surgery, Journal of Surgical Research and The Journal of Trauma: Injury, Infection, and Critical Care.
